hard time starting
I have a 2004 f350 6.0 with 139,000 miles on it I have to pump the fuel pedal in order for it to start and stay running, runs rough and has a hard time goin over 20 miles per hour then takes off and runs ok whats up with this truck

Pumping the pedal does nothing for starting, that's only with a carbeurator.
Sounds like you might have a weak FICM, injector stiction, or other things. What type of oil do you use? Oil filter? Oil change intervals? Battery CCAs? What temps is this happening in? btw. All those answers will help in diagnosing what it could be.
